Doctors to launch 24hr countrywide strike today

The Government Medical Officers’ Association (GMOA) has decided to launch 24 hours of island-wide work stoppage starting from today 8.00 am to tomorrow at 8.00 am, GMOA Secretary Dr. Haritha Aluthge said.

“The strike will be staged with regard to several issues, mainly over the failure to legalise the minimum standards of medical education and amending of the service minute for doctors,” addressing a news briefing, Dr. Aluthge said.

However, he said they had decided to attend to emergency services at all hospitals during the time of the strike.

“The strike action will not be in effect at all maternity hospitals, children’s hospitals, Cancer Hospital – Maharagama, renal treatment centres and armed forces’ hospitals,” he said.
